Connected Places Catapult is the UK’s innovation accelerator for transport, the built environment, cities, and local growth. We aim to create better connected places across the UK and beyond, where living, working, and moving are improved through innovation in systems, infrastructure, and economy. Our goal is to make places more sustainable, regenerative, resilient, prosperous, and thriving communities.
We believe innovation is key to unlocking the potential of towns, cities, and transport systems, making them more sustainable, inclusive, and prosperous for all.
We act as a catalyst, accelerating the innovation lifecycle for new products and services that address societal challenges and promote economic growth.
We collaborate with businesses, knowledge partners, and public bodies to bridge the gap between discovery and market adoption, scaling innovation across communities, towns, and cities.
